We give notice that we have received the following applications:-
DEVELOPMENT AFFECTING A LISTED BUILDING
HS/LB/25/00242 West Lodge, Maze Hill, St Leonards-on-sea. Internal alterations including removal of non-loadbearing wall at Ground floor to create new Kitchen and installation of bathrooms at Basement and First Floor
DEVELOPMENT WITHIN A CONSERVATION AREA
HS/FA/25/00235 45 Eversfield Place, St Leonards-on-sea. Variation of condition 2 (approved plans) of Planning Permission HS/FA/24/00422 - Amendments to balustrading of balcony deck
AMENDED PLANS APPLICATIONS
HS/LB/25/00139 Hill House, 13 Hill Street, Hastings. Internal structural repair including the removal of brick infill, repair of the structural timber frame and the reinstatement of external and internal wall finishes using compatible materials and lime plasters, and external re-rendering including the reinstatement of the ashlar lining out evident on the existing render (amended description). Proposed Amendment: Amended plans and additional information

Comments about applications can be made online or sent to the Planning Services Manager within 21 days from the date of this notice or 14 days for amended plans. An additional day will be added for each bank/public holiday in England that falls during the consultation period. Comments received are public documents and will be published on the internet. Requests for confidentiality cannot be accepted.
